Vermicomposting is a simple and effective method of converting organic waste into nutrient-rich manure using earthworms. However, the existing vermicomposting systems require substantial space and are often costly to establish and maintain. The present study aims to develop low-cost vermicomposting techniques utilizing locally available materials and farm/kitchen waste. Different reactor designs were evaluated and the most suitable design was selected based on ease of construction, material availability and cost. The performance of the selected reactor design was studied by feeding different organic waste mixtures and their conversion rate into vermicompost was determined. The nutrient composition of the final vermicompost was analyzed. The study demonstrated that a low-cost vermicomposting system can be developed using locally available materials which can help farmers and households in effective organic waste management.
